PHILADELPHIA — The quarterback fought frustration. The tight end remained in witness protection. The cornerback got cooked.

The penalties, each more ridiculous than the last, mounted. The Broncos were on the verge of getting skunked.

Then something remarkable happened. They finished .

They met the moment. At last .

Trailing by 14 points against the defending champion Eagles, who had not lost a home game in 13 months, the Broncos rallied for a 21-17 victory , surviving a heart-in-a-blender Hail Mary pass.
